We are PhysicsX, a deep-tech company of scientists and engineers who build machine learning tools that dramatically speed up physics simulations. Our work opens new optimisation possibilities in design, engineering and systems control for customers in Renewables & Sustainability, Space, Aerospace, Medical Devices, Additive Manufacturing and Energy. By improving artificial-heart designs, cutting aircraft and vehicle emissions and boosting wind-turbine performance, we create tangible benefits for society while helping clients transform their engineering processes.
What you'll be doing
- Conduct user research with simulation engineers, data scientists and customers to uncover needs, behaviours and pain points in complex physics-driven workflows.
- Translate those insights into wireframes, interactive prototypes and high-fidelity designs that turn sophisticated AI and ML capabilities into intuitive interfaces for expert users.
- Collaborate daily with product managers, engineers and stakeholders, iterate on designs through feedback and testing, and maintain scalable design systems so every product feels consistent and polished.
What you'll bring
- A bachelor’s degree in Design, Human-Computer Interaction or equivalent practical experience, plus at least two years of hands-on product design work and a portfolio that demonstrates end-to-end projects.
- Proficiency with Figma, Adobe Creative Suite and similar tools, along with solid experience running user research and converting findings into clear design decisions.
- Strong grasp of UX/UI principles, excellent communication skills,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ment; experience designing for expert users such as mechanical engineers or data scientists, familiarity with data-science or machine-learning concepts, and 3D design skills (Houdini, Blender, Unity3D) are all advantageous.
